It may be Halloween and the end of October but BVA’s Mid-Atlantic Regional Group is currently collaborating with the Washington DC VA Medical Center’s Vision Impairment Services Outpatient Rehabilitation (VISOR) Clinic in the planning of an all-day October 31 event that promotes awareness of the White Cane and care of our nation’s blind and low vision veterans.

Potential attendees of the event are beckoned with the following: “Join Us in the Journey toward a Brighter Future—Where Vision Knows No Bounds.” Also collaborating with the VISOR Clinic and the Veterans Benefits Association is the Vision Center of Excellence, Suicide Prevention, and Chaplain Services.

The event kicks off at 9:00am with a White Cane Walk at the medical center entrance. It will also include the debut of a national VA video entitled “Beyond the Uniform” at 11:00am. The video features a local veteran from the National Capital Region.

Lunch will be provided for those who register in advance, followed by a presentation on Compensation and Pension and later an opportunity to meet for a benefits review with a Veterans Benefits Claims Officer.
